Overseas Odyssey: Co-ed summer programs for teenagers that combine travel, community service, cross-cultural interaction, language study, short internships and outdoor adventure internationally.
2010 Overseas Odyssey: BALI, INDONESIA
Around The World: A Unique summer around the globe. The journey consists six countries-One World, sixteen to twenty-five high school participants, three to four group leaders, and is six weeks long combining elements from our "Serve the World" program and our "Overseas Odyssey"program.
2010 Around the World: NICARAGUA PERU SPAIN SOUTH AFRICA CAMBODIA USA At International Doorways we seek to stimulate, educate and develop teenagers to partake in positive contributions enhancing global awareness. Each program immerses participants in the day-to-day cycle of the country they choose. Programs last from two to six weeks focusing on key elements such as language study, community service, short internships/independent travel study & outdoor adventure. Summer programs are facilitated by experienced group leaders & the host country selected.
The fundamental blueprint of our unique summer programs are small groups between 6-25 participants, gender balanced for teenagers between the ages of 14-18. During our summer programs our home base will consist of various sites. These often include a home stay, camping & hostels/budget hotels.
